WebTo measure the size of a focus-exposure process win-dow, the first step is to graphically represent errors in fo-cus and exposure as a rectangle on the same plot as the process window. The width of the rectangle represents the built-in focus errors of the processes, and the height rep-resents the built-in dose errors. WebOn stepping exposure systems where many exposures occur on each substrate, it is possible to vary the dose and the focus offset simultaneously on a single substrate. This procedure is known as a focus/exposure (or "FE") matrix. FE matrices greatly simplify the process of zeroing in on the optimum dose and focus offset in a new process.

WebControl of the relative humidity (RH) in photolithography zones is extremely critical. Stable and reproducible photolithography is expected within 38% to 48% RH range. In case of low RH (< 38%), the resist sensitivity and development rate decreases. It is then recommended to increase the recommended exposure doses. WebMaskless photolithography based on digital micromirror devices (DMDs) is considered the next-generation low-cost lithographic technology. However, DMD-based digital photolithography has been implemented only for micrometer-scale pattern generation, whereas sophisticated photonic devices require feature sizes of approximately 100 nm.
